About the job
Job Description:
· Looking for a seasoned backend/full stack development engineer to develop and deliver emerging technology projects
• Hands on experience in designing and developing complex digital systems and Applications.
• Java/J2EE, JavaScript, Node JS, Python development skills, with a proven record of creating commercial quality software solutions.
• Experience with microservices and modern architecture in AWS and cloud systems is a must
• Experience using Linux and Unix based OS.
• Thorough understanding and experience in Object Oriented Programming, relational/ non-relational databases and enterprise system architecture.
Required Education: Bachelor's or Equivalent Experience
• Experience in working with Open Source code and frameworks is a must.
• Knowledge of industry standard project execution methodologies like Agile/SCRUM, Waterfall, RUP and Iterative a must.
• AngularJS and Node, React experience to be able to utilize a subscribed User Interface Reference Architecture
• Strong knowledge of unit testing, behavioral testing and continuous integration.
• Strong application performance / tuning and CI/CD skills.
• Demonstrated understanding of the importance of maintainable / sustainable product solutions.
• General knowledge developing mobile applications that interface with RESTful services including Web services.
• Strong technical knowledge of the digital environment including, Natural Language Processing, Mobile, Web, IoT, Apps, APIs, Messaging, Databases, Big Data, Networks and their Interactions is needed.